Doripenem


Indication :

  • Complicated intra-abdominal infections
  • Complicated UTI
  • Bronchopulmonary infections

Dosing :

Safety and efficacy not established in children <18 years.
Neonates >32 weeks gestation:
10-15 mg/kg/dose IV in 8-12 hourly doses for at least 2 weeks.
>1 month:
20 mg/kg/dose IV divided in 8 hourly doses for at least 2 weeks. Max: 500 mg/dose.

Adverse Effect :

Anaphylaxis, seizures, Clostridium difficile-associated diarrhea, anemia, headache, nausea, diarrhea, rash, phlebitis, elevated hepatic enzymes, leukopenia, neutropenia, thrombo- ytopenia, Toxic epidermal necrolysis, Stevens-Johnson syndrome.


Hepatic Dose :

No dosage adjustments are recommended.
